Job Opportunity: PR Manager at Conner Prairie Interactive History Park

DIVISION: Marketing
REPORTS TO: Marketing Communications Director
EMPLOYMENT STATUS: Full-time exempt

Note: Please email three writing samples to employment@connerprairie.org or mail to attention of Human Resources, Conner Prairie Museum, 13400 Allisonville Rd., Fishers, IN 46038.

POSITION PURPOSE: To be an integral part of the marketing team leadership that communicates Conner Prairie’s brand and reputation for excellence to multiple audiences by providing strategic public relations and media relations plans as well as implementation. The Public Relations Manager serves as the chief institutional writer and uses public relation and social media strategies to increase awareness and visibility of Conner Prairie and its offerings to ensure Conner Prairie’s local and national reputation as a community, education and cultural leader is well recognized.

PRINCIPAL RESPONSIBLITIIES:

STRATEGIES AND PLANNING

  • Develop, oversee and implement public relations strategies that include: defined benchmark goals; measured and analyzed results and applied results tactics for continual improvement. Plans must be in collaboration with overall marketing communication strategies and goals to further Conner Prairie’s reputation and mission
  • Develop and oversee a strategic social media plan with defined benchmark goals measured and analyzed results and applied result tactics for continual improvement
  • Develop and implement strategies that positions Conner Prairie as a local “top tier” institution and amplifies its national stature as an industry leader
  • Serve as the chief institutional writer
  • Utilize public relations efforts to enhance Conner Prairie’s reputation and build enthusiasm for Conner Prairie’s dynamic long range plan
  • Lead PR program execution of local, regional and national media efforts
  • Develop and maintain and deploy consistent and effective messages to raise reputation with general public and potential funders of Conner Prairie
  • Manage the community awareness building effort for the President/CEO
  • Track and report PR results
  • Plan, implement and manage the annual pr and social media budget
  • Lead strategy, planning and implementation of Junior Conner Prairie Board of Directors with guidance from President/CEO

PUBLIC RELATIONS

  • Manage day-to-day public relations activities and lead media outreach and engagement
  • Research, write and edit communications for press releases, media alerts, media kit materials, etc.
  • Develop and implement public relation tactics beyond a press release such as grassroots initiatives including mobile marketing and promotions in addition to online web tactics like blogging, leveraging on line travel writers etc.
  • Create and implement strategy to help raise President/CEO profile in community
  • Develop relationships with key media to proactively promote Conner Prairie
  • Develop, plan and manage on-sight media events including press announcements; special events, etc.
  • Seek opportunities for publicity locally, regionally and nationally
  • Pitch stories and distribute materials to specific media, niche audiences, industry publications, etc.
  • Serve as museum spokesperson and represent museum on television, radio and in print
  • Provide media training and communications counsel to staff as needed
  • Oversee crisis communication planning and implementation
  • Develop and maintain media lists
  • Establish staff as experts in the field, arranging interviews and other forms of contact
  • Generate story ideas and ready-to-run articles for the media
  • Update website press room
  • Coordinate interviews with staff/board
  • Coordinate film/photo shoots for media and other outside film/photo shoot requests
  • Develop relationships with staff, board members and other museum stakeholders
  • Write and/or edit selected communications for donors and museum president to enhance Conner Prairie’s reputation

SOCIAL MEDIA

  • Oversee the implementation, tracking and analysis of the social media plan
  • Oversee the research and education to staff of best practices in the social media area

TEAM MANAGEMENT

  • Lead, coach and mentor Communications Assistant in the development and execution of all public relations, social media and marketing activities
  • Work collaboratively with Marketing Manager and Festival and Special Events Manager to effectively and efficiently manage marketing needs
  • Serve as team liaison with other departments

ADDITIONAL

  • Act as Conner Prairie liaison with local Chamber of Commerce groups
  • Provide staff support during festival and special events
  • Adapt to media needs regarding time frames and locations for media opportunities (early morning or late evening, off-site, varying weather conditions, etc.)
  • Other duties as assigned

QUALIFICATIONS, SKILLS, KNOWLEDGE AND ABILITIES:

  • Bachelors degree in public relations, communications, marketing, journalism or related field
  • Have a minimum of three years related professional experience with a track record of successful PR achievements
  • Experience pitching print and broadcast news media
  • Familiarity with online news outlets, social networks and other e-technology
  • Strong local media contacts
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ills used effectively with multiple audiences
  • High degree of deadline-driven productivity, commitment, adaptability, initiative and follow-through
  • Ability to multi-task and prioritize projects, solve problems and manage complexity and change while working both independently and as a team member
  • Passion and excitement for innovation and exploration of new opportunities for making an impact
  • Demonstrated understanding of measurement and analysis of results including statistical analysis
  • Experience with Vocus pr software preferred
  • Experience managing, coaching and mentoring team members (direct report: Communications Assistant)
  • The desire to learn and apply new technology, and the and excitement for exploring new opportunities for making an impact
  • Able to work occasional nights, weekends and off-site as required

WORKING ENVIRONMENT

  • Office with fluorescent lighting
  • Minimal noise with occasional interruptions
  • Expected to walk on uneven pathways on outdoor grounds
  • Ability to move 25 pounds
  • Expected to work some early mornings, weekends and evenings
